- I see The BerryWell dosage is every three hours as needed. What if I want to take it as a preventative? Does it work in that way? Or is it primarily to be used once symptoms start? If it can be taken as a preventative, what would the daily dosage be?
- Hello Laura, =)
We personally use Berrywell "as needed" in our family. As a preventative I dole out a dose to everybody as we are going out the door to spend time with groups of people who might be sick and usually try to take a dose when we get back home however many hours later. Often though, we just get the one dose. When sick with an acute illness we personally take it as often as every hour. We can usually tell by our symptoms and how we feel when it's time to do another dose of it. Often times when you take it when you have a cold there will be a lessening of congestion and drainage that happens right away...when that pressure returns you know it's time to dose again. If we are just fighting off something but it isn't bad yet we usually try to take it three times a day.
Hope this is somewhat helpful! Please let us know if there is anything else we can help you with.
